    A nurse is caring for an infant who has an endotracheal tube in place for mechanical ventilation. Which of the following actions should the nurse take when suctioning the infant's airway?

    Explanation & Rationale

    Suctioning an infant with an endotracheal tube requires careful technique to maintain airway patency while minimizing complications such as hypoxia, trauma, and bradycardia. Infants are especially vulnerable to rapid oxygen desaturation because of their smaller airway size and limited oxygen reserves. Pre-oxygenation and post-oxygenation are essential to reduce the risk of hypoxemia during suctioning. Suctioning should be performed only when indicated and with the least invasive approach possible. Rationale: A. Administering supplemental oxygen before and after suctioning is correct because suctioning temporarily removes oxygen along with secretions and can rapidly cause hypoxemia. Pre-oxygenation helps increase oxygen reserves before the procedure, while oxygen after suctioning helps restore normal oxygen saturation. This is especially important in infants due to their high oxygen demand and limited respiratory reserve. B. Advancing the suction catheter until resistance is felt is not recommended because it can cause trauma to the airway mucosa and damage the delicate tracheal tissues. The catheter should be inserted only to the predetermined appropriate depth based on tube length and institutional guidelines. Forcing the catheter increases the risk of bleeding and irritation. C. Suctioning for intervals of 10 seconds is too long for an infant and increases the risk of hypoxia and bradycardia. Suction passes should generally be limited to about 5 seconds or less to minimize oxygen loss and physiologic stress. Short, efficient suctioning is safer and better tolerated. D. Routine suctioning is not appropriate because suctioning should only be performed when clinically indicated, such as visible secretions, decreased oxygen saturation, coarse breath sounds, or increased work of breathing. Unnecessary suctioning increases the risk of airway trauma, infection, and hypoxemia without providing benefit.
